Zach Zenner placed on IR

Zach Zenner's rookie season is over after suffering a gruesome series of chest injuries in Sunday's win against the Chicago Bears.

Detroit Lions coach Jim Caldwell said the tailback was hospitalized Sunday night with multiple cracked ribs and a partially collapsed lung. He'll be placed on injured reserve, which ends his season.

Zenner suffered the injury on a second-quarter run in the 37-34 overtime win against Chicago. He was examined at length on the field, then again on the sideline, before returning to the locker room.

Zenner, an undrafted rookie out of South Dakota State, captured the imagination of fans during a breakout training camp. He won over the Lions, too, once he led the NFL in rushing during the preseason.
